US spec 3S-GTE

Anyone know where I can get a U.S. spec 3S-GTE, preferably with all the bits for a turbo swap? I realize the j-spec engines are more powerful and better performers (in most cases anyway), but this is going to be a daily driver and I don't need any unnecessary hassles. Any info would be spiffy.
